#ab565f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ab565f is composed of 67.1% red, 33.7%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.7% magenta, 44.4%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 353.6 degrees, a saturation of 33.6% and a lightness of 50.4%. #ab565f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acbe with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#ab565f color description : Dark moderate red.

#ab565f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ab565f has RGB values of R:171, G:86,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.44,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11228767.

Shades and Tints of #ab565f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f9f3f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ab565f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#847d7e is the less saturated color, while #f90822 is the most saturated one.
